I was really impressed with WH as a whole. They completely shut down Colmesneil except for 1 broken play against the 2nd stringers. They pretty much did what they wanted on offense and allowed under 30 yards in 2 series (sans the long TD run). Legacy has some great athletes but they are just too inexperienced. They couldn't hold Colmesneil, and couldn't really drive on them, just a few long dashes resulting from legacy's speed at their skill positions. When Legacy played WH in the two quarters "game situation" it was 26-0 (2 misses PAT's). Legacy's persuit angles were terrible. The players showed great enthusiasm, but would at not always at the right time. I'm looking forward to WH-HD again. They both faired similarly to New Waverly. HD shouldn't have a problem with Legacy Christian. West Hardin, on the other hand, will have their hands full against Groveton in what will be a real test for them.
